A rundown industrial area in the early 20th century, Bermondsey has been extensively redeveloped. Much of it, especially around Bermondsey Square and Shad Thames, is now a highly fashionable district.
Like much of the Docklands, the warehouses of Shad Thames have been converted into expensive apartments, along with high-class restaurants, bars and shops. Bermondsey Square is lively day and night and is home to the long-established Bermondsey Antiques Market, as well as the nearby Fashion and Textile Museum, founded by Zandra Rhodes. To the south, Bermondsey Spa Gardens offers a substantial open space for the area.
